📋 About This Mod
Creates two configurable hotkeys to quickly dual-wield your spells! A simple alternative to iEquip's quick Dual-Cast feature.
As a mage, I found myself wanting to equip a spell in either the left or right hand quickly into the other hand, without having to setup numerous, complex hotkey groups to do so, and I didn't want to keep iEquip, as great as it is, installed just for it's dualcast feature. Thus, I whipped this together in thirty minutes so I could continue on with my mage playthrough.
OVERVIEW
-
[]Comes with a json file to configure the two hotkeys. Yes, there isn't an MCM, but I think it would have been too much for this.
[
]Press the left hand hotkey to take the spell in the left hand and also equip it into the right hand, and vice versa. The default left and right hand keys are G and H respectfully.[]Very lightweight, script only runs when you press the hotkey
[]Configure the config.json file in "Data/skse/plugins/StorageUtilData/SimpleDualEquip"
[]The hotkeys need to be saved in the json file as DXscancode; I include a reference scancode txt file
[]Press the same hotkey again to re-equip your last spell (i.e. you press a Hand key to dual-equip Firebolt then press that same Hand key to revert to Firebolt and whatever else you had before first pressing the key)
INSTALLATION
-
[]Install the latest version of PapyrusUtils
[
]Install through your favorite mod manager[]change your hotkeys in "Data/skse/plugins/StorageUtilData/SimpleDualEquip"
[]Dual Equip your spells
[]If you want to change the hotkeys while the game is running, reload a save after making changes.
- []PapyrusUtils
- []If you delete the config.json, another will be generated; if using Mod Organizer, it will appear in your overwrite folder
- If changing the config.json coupled with the mod does not change anything, check if a new config was generated in your data folder/overwrite.
